
Golden Gate Park
Golden Gate Park is a large urban park located in San Francisco, California, covering over 1,000 acres. Established in the 19th century, it’s larger than New York's Central Park and features beautiful gardens, lakes, and walking trails. Key attractions include the California Academy of Sciences, the de Young Museum, and the Japanese Tea Garden. The park is a hub for recreational activities, hosting events, picnics, and outdoor sports, while also providing a serene environment for visitors to enjoy nature amidst the bustling city. It’s a significant cultural and ecological landmark in San Francisco.
